Output 93d8d79803b7e3c8512ef98a265413af391b7795b2b10cbea24833e7b2a5670a:1

value
13364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fae8b9125cf66e384332745781f2ff774075066 OP_EQUAL
address
3N5jhw7toQZ1Xpsrm1MUVN3WziR59aZg7d
transaction
93d8d79803b7e3c8512ef98a265413af391b7795b2b10cbea24833e7b2a5670a
spent
true